Biography

Dr. Nigel Musk is a Senior Associate Professor at Linköping University, specializing in language teaching and learning, bilingualism, and multilingualism. His research interests are deeply rooted in understanding how language practices are enacted in various social contexts, especially in educational settings. He employs conversation analytic and interaction analytic perspectives to study language use among learners, focusing on practical implications for language education. His ongoing projects investigate digital collaborative writing in upper secondary education, particularly analyzing how students revise texts using tools such as Google Docs and Microsoft Word. In addition, he has contributed to significant collaborative research efforts aimed at enhancing bilingual education in Wales. His doctoral research focused on the bilingualism of young people and their language practices, particularly regarding code-switching among Welsh-speaking students. He is involved in several academic networks and seminars related to language culture and applied linguistics, further establishing his contributions to the field of language education and research.
